o
    i©¹d€	  ã                   @   s&   d dl mZmZ G dd„ deeƒZdS )é    )ÚPluginÚIndependentPluginc                   @   s$   e Zd ZdZdZdZdZdd„ ZdS )ÚS390z	IBM S/390Ús390)ÚsystemÚhardware)zs390.*c                 C   sf   |   g d¢¡ |  d¡ |  g d¢¡ |  d¡}|d }| d¡D ]}|  d|f d|f g¡ q!d S )	N)z/proc/cio_ignorez/proc/cryptoz/proc/dasd/devicesz/proc/dasd/statisticsz/etc/dasd.confz
/proc/qethz/proc/qeth_perfz/proc/qeth_ipa_takeoverz/proc/sys/appldata/*z/proc/sys/kernel/hz_timerz/proc/sysinfoz$/sys/bus/ccwgroup/drivers/qeth/0.*/*z/sys/bus/ccw/drivers/zfcp/0.*/*z#/sys/bus/ccw/drivers/zfcp/0.*/0x*/*z'/sys/bus/ccw/drivers/zfcp/0.*/0x*/0x*/*z/sys/kernel/debug/s390dbfz/etc/zipl.confz/etc/zfcp.confz/etc/sysconfig/dumpconfz/etc/src_vipa.confz/etc/ccwgroup.confz/etc/chandev.confz/var/log/IBMtape.tracez/var/log/IBMtape.errorlogz/var/log/lin_tape.tracez/var/log/lin_tape.errorlogz!/sys/kernel/debug/s390dbf/*/flush)ÚlscssÚlsdasdÚlsshutÚlstapezqethconf list_allÚlsqethÚlszfcpz	lszfcp -Dz	lszfcp -Vzlszcrypt -VVÚicainfoÚicastatsÚsmc_dbgzls /dev/dasd?ÚoutputÚ
zdasdview -x -i -j -l -f %szfdasd -p %s)Úadd_copy_specÚadd_forbidden_pathÚadd_cmd_outputÚexec_cmdÚsplit)ÚselfÚrÚdasd_devÚx© r   ú9/usr/lib/python3/dist-packages/sos/report/plugins/s390.pyÚsetup   s   

þÿz
S390.setupN)Ú__name__Ú
__module__Ú__qualname__Ú
short_descÚplugin_nameÚprofilesÚarchitecturesr   r   r   r   r   r      s    r   N)Úsos.report.pluginsr   r   r   r   r   r   r   Ú<module>   s   
